Planet Elder Scrolls has put up their Hall of Fame mods for the month of June. Below you’ll find them, plus the the inductees from May.
Oblivion mods
- Cute Elves by acidoangel: Self explantory… this one adds cute elves.
- Ranger Armor and Light Daedric Armor by Dimitri Mazieres: Like the name indicates, adds some pretty sweet armors.
- New Merchants Items Mod by Deckard: Merchants of Cyrodiil are now selling various weapons and armors created by many of you.
- Legendary Mastery by Talkie Toaster: Skills and attributes continue to have an impact after reaching a level of 100.
- Silent Stones Camp & Cave by Trollf (shown above): Sharp looking “house” mod.
- Companion Sonia II by ThePriest909: Adds a new companion, Sonia, who has her own quest line.

Morrowind mods
Souly Soulgems(!) by Earth Wyrm: Mod replaces meshes, textures and icons for the game’s soulgems.
Guars by abot (shown above): First Star Wars gets digital Dewbacks with Stormtroopers, now Morrowind has mountable Guars!
Animated Morrowind by Arcimaestro Antares: Adds some new animated NPCs to the world, and gives animations to some NPCs of the original game.
